Kelsey Fordham is an award-winning director, actress and producer committed to telling powerful and daring stories with a soul. Her art is influenced by over 6 years of work for a documentary-based NGO that partnered with local leaders to provide protection resources to vulnerable communities in some of the most dangerous areas of central Africa. There, Kelsey witnessed film at its best and fell head over heels for the power of storytelling.

​

As an actor Kelsey is known for her ability to tap into the depths of the human experience with raw honesty, vulnerability and strength. She is a winner of Leah Daniels Butler's 2020 Monologue Challenge and won Best Actress at the 2022 San Diego Film Awards for her leading role in Entitled. Last November she led a 9-show run as May in The Hudson Theatres production of Sam Shepard's iconic and mercurial play, Fool for Love, and will make her feature film debut as the lead in Blood Wine - to begin production in fall 2023.

​

As a filmmaker, Kelsey has produced over a dozen projects including Harry Shum Jr's 2021 proof of concept, Milo, starring Shum Jr. and Kheng Hua Tan, the 2019 HBO APA Visionaries winning film, Halwa, and the 2020 Academy Sponsored Armed with a Camera film Thank You, Come Again.

​

In 2020 Kelsey directed her first film, Entitled - a story about a woman thrust into the spotlight when the details of her sexual assault go viral. Her directorial debut had its World Premiere at HollyShorts and won the Grand Jury Prize for Best U.S. Narrative Short at DC Shorts in 2021.

​

Kelsey's films have premiered at Austin FIlm Festival, HollyShorts, Outfest, San Diego International Film Festival, LAAPFF, LA Shorts, Dances With Films, among others and have aired and streamed on HBO and Disney+ Hotstar.
